description This research was conducted to evaluate the effect of AminoGutTM (a mixture of Gln and Glu) 0.5% for first 3 weeks and 6 weeks on performance of broiler chickens stocked at 10 birds/m2 and 15 birds/m2. Supplementing 0.5% AminoGutTM did not affect growth performance and serum acute phase protein (APP) level. The high stocking density impaired growth performance and increased serum APP concentration as compared to the low stocking density.
